TRACKLESS OPENING

The Overlap sectional door that is trackless is an innovative product that offers modern garage door technology and Italian aesthetics. The patented opening system eliminates ugly ceiling tracks, allowing to have a clean, finished interior that allows for the greatest space optimization. It comes in different styles both contemporary and traditional. They are completely insulated and can be made to provide the ideal width and height for drive-throughs. The doors come with a counterbalanced system that is able to balance the door on its inner side which reduces energy consumption and reducing wear and Double Glazing Luton tear. The door is equipped with a Silblock locking spring and a Silhook locking mechanism, giving the highest level of security for any garage door. It has been certified to pass the UNI EN 1627 class 2 break-in resistance test. The electrical operator is embedded inside the head-bar, and is connected to a mechanical clutch that is linked to two counterweights which allows for low energy consumption as well as quiet operation. It also produces minimal noise when opening and closing.

Bifolding Doors

As the name suggests the bifold doors are a popular option to let more natural light into your home. They are ideal for opening up areas such as kitchens and living rooms that open onto a garden or balcony and can help create an expansive feeling in the space. They are also a great solution to create a flexible open-plan area that can be easily split and closed when required.

Bifold doors can be either internal or external and are available in a large range of sizes to suit any space. They come in a range of finishes and colors that fit in with your home. They can be made to match the frame color or made to be distinctive for a striking effect.

Bi fold doors have numerous benefits that include the possibility of reselling more frequently and more outdoor/indoor space. The process of installing them can be time-consuming and complex. The doors will need to be measured, manufactured and then put in place with care to ensure they operate smoothly and securely. Selecting the appropriate material is also important for durability and aesthetics.

There are a variety of bifold doors available on the market. They range from uPVC and aluminum. Aluminium has the benefit of being a more durable, longer-lasting choice. It also has frames that are thinner which allows for more Double Glazing Luton and a more brighter ambience in the space.

Patio Doors

Patio doors are an excellent option to connect indoor and outdoor living spaces. They allow natural light to fill your interior spaces and connect rooms with large expanses of glass.

Patio door designs can range from simple, single-panel options up to elaborate multi-panel options that create stunning expanses of glass. Some feature wood clad interior frames for warmth and a touch of sophistication. They can also be constructed with many different styles of hardware and handles to fit your home's style.

If you're looking for energy efficiency, look into an ENERGY STAR(r) 2023-certified sliding patio door. They're made with the environment in mind and include smart glass and toughened security locks. Liniar is one of the top players in the market and offers a wide range of colors and handles.

Sliding accordion walls, also referred to as movable walls or sliding patio doors, are similar to traditional patio doors in that they are able to open and close, but they provide more space for openings. Designers and architects can make use of them to link indoor living spaces to outdoor patios, terraces, or gardens. Some also have a retractable screen as well as an insect screen to allow you to enjoy the fresh air without letting insects in. Doors are available in a broad variety of sizes and finishes, and they're easy to customize.

Security Doors

Security doors are designed to provide more security than normal doors. They are commonly used in commercial properties where it is important to protect employees and customers. They guard against threats like forced entry, fire blasts, and hurricanes. These specialized doors are typically constructed from metals to ensure that they're highly robust. They're also available with a variety of styles and designs that fit in with any style.

Depending on the style you pick, you'll be able to find doors that fit your home's architectural style. Wooden and solid steel options are the most durable and hard to break and secure doors provide added security for families who have pets or young children. You can add sidelights, transoms, or kick plates to your new door.
